How Hoarder House Remediation Works in Humble
Remediation begins with a private conversation about the property, the extent of accumulation, and any sorting priorities before hauling starts. Some families want certain items set aside; others prefer full clearance. Defining the removal plan upfront prevents misunderstandings and keeps the process moving efficiently. Dakota Junk Haulers uses non-judgmental language, emphasizes discretion, and respects the people and property involved throughout the project.
The team clears rooms systematically, loads materials, and hauls them off-site for disposal or donation based on item condition. Projects may take multiple trips depending on volume, and access challenges—narrow hallways, stairs, or rural Humble properties with longer driveways—affect timing. If hazardous, biological, or regulated materials are discovered, those situations require specialized providers, and the team will clearly identify what falls outside the scope of junk removal. The result is a cleared property where walls, floors, and utilities are accessible, and families or landlords can begin addressing the next phase of occupancy or sale preparation.
